Early Years Foundation Stage and Pippins Toddler RoomIn Pippins we work within the Early Years Foundation Stage Framework more details are available in our Curriculum section of the web site.
Schemas are patterns in children learning, children will have a dominate schema but will also develop skills through other schemas. In identifying children's schemas staff are able to tune into how individual children are learning and tailor activities to help your child /children gain the most from their time in the nursery. The We can also play in the indoor/outdoor barn - a converted farm barn containing a variety of experiences such as a role play area and ample space to for ride on toys or in the outside play area with all the push and ride on toys balls. The children also have the opportunity to use the Play Zone facilities in The Barn or walking in the 60 acres of countryside and woodland.
